New issue
Have a question about this project? Sign up for a free GitHub account to open an issue and contact its maintainers and the community.
By clicking “Sign up for GitHub”, you agree to our terms of service and privacy statement. We’ll occasionally send you account related emails.
Already on GitHub? Sign in to your account
Tigervnc killed just after connect #800
Comments
Does it only happen with this "Jump Desktop App" client? Did you test any other VNC client? |
I tried
I tried
I tried
|
I'm afraid I can't really see in the code how this is possible. Do you think you could try building TigerVNC yourself using the code here on github? Perhaps Debian has patched something that is causing this. |
I gave up with tigervnc server on fedora 28 and 29. TigerVNC is broken. This must be aknowledged. |
I am trying to build tigervnc from source. It builds fine but it says vncserver: couldn't find "/usr/local/bin/Xvnc" |
Maybe. :) Using |
You could also try attaching |
Hello, I tried to collect some more information about this and attached it to the debian bug. |
Thank you for that extra debugging. Unfortunately our code is without a doubt correct in that case. So it must be a bug in the system, which you've also concluded. As such, I'm afraid I'll be closing this bug without any action from us. The crash on termination is actually known and was reported in #812. Fortunately it is fixed on |
a workaround can be by starting the server like this: For 64-Bit Arm LD_PRELOAD=/lib/aarch64-linux-gnu/libgcc_s.so.1 vncserver :2 -localhost no For 32-Bit Arm LD_PRELOAD=/lib/arm-linux-gnueabihf/libgcc_s.so.1 vncserver :2 -localhost no as described here: https://bugs.debian.org/cgi-bin/bugreport.cgi?bug=932499 |
This issue was fixed in package version 1.10.1+dfsg-4 Ubuntu 20.10 ship fixed package. |
I just tried TigerVNC on ARM64 Ubuntu 20.04 (AWS EC2) and was getting 'connection closed unexpectedly' and could only get into the session using @kadrim suggestion:
|
resolved: (ubuntu20.04-arm64, tigervnc12.0-source-compile/tigervnc10.0-apt-install) #old
exec Xvnc -ac $DISPLAY -listen tcp -rfbauth=/etc/xrdp/vnc_pass -depth 16 -BlacklistThreshold=3 -BlacklistTimeout=1
#new
LD_PRELOAD=/lib/aarch64-linux-gnu/libgcc_s.so.1 exec Xvnc -ac $DISPLAY -listen tcp -rfbauth=/etc/xrdp/vnc_pass -depth 16 -BlacklistThreshold=3 -BlacklistTimeout=1 |
Describe the bug
When I try to a tigervnc session, it displays the password dialog, I type and just after typing I get connection refused. When I check session I see that the pid is stale.
To Reproduce
Steps to reproduce the behavior:
3.It displays connection refused.
Expected behavior
It should connect but it does not
Client (please complete the following information):
Server (please complete the following information):
Additional context
Log output:
xstartup file
The text was updated successfully, but these errors were encountered: